Getting Around
Lima has a dynamic transport system that offers several ways to explore the city. Walkable neighborhoods such as Miraflores and Barranco are perfect for discovering on foot, while longer trips are easily managed using local buses or taxis. Microbuses, or 'combis', are an affordable way to get around, though they can be a bit hectic. Passengers should just be sure to confirm their route with the driver. For a smoother experience, the Metropolitano bus system runs on dedicated lanes and connects key areas quickly and reliably.
Taxis are plentiful and inexpensive. Since they're usually unmetered, it's best to agree on a fare beforehand. Ride-hailing apps such as Uber, Beat and Cabify are also widely used and offer added convenience. While rental cars are available, most visitors prefer to sit back and enjoy the ride, letting someone else handle Lima's lively traffic.
